I know this topic has been done before, but...
I actually got to ring round for an insurance quote this year before my current insurance actually runs out - I will be changing companies before the months out.
1995 N Frontera 2.8, new engine, 15,000pa Calmini 3" lift, over size tyres, roof rack, winch and winch bumper, SDP, green laning an play days, parked in the street, GLASS member = £205 with £200 excess - WOW
Also, Renault Clio 1.2 BeBob 1994/M £150
That's both cars insured for less than I currently pay for just the one.
Give Adrian Flux a call (and mention the Frontera Owners Group)

I had a rover 2000 on a classic car policy with adrian flux,thought it was cheap,took it over the 9 month instalments.When I sold it after 2 months and went to cancel the policy I still had most of it to pay.There was a clause in policy that even if you cancelled you still had to pay balance. If you're planning on keeping the car its no problem but just be aware.I'm insured now through NFU for Fronty and milk float and they arn't bad,pay about £700 a year for both fully comp.Had a bump last week,reversed into a car with the float,rang them up and it was all sorted over phone,no hassle.
